There are 180 volumes covering Anglo-French relations in SP seventy eight, the most many number for almost any state in eighteenth-century Europe. Which is hardly shocking presented the importance of relations with France in the construction of British overseas coverage and alliance programs in between 1714 and 1782 (in the event the Southern Secretaryship was abolished and changed by a new Secretaryship for International Affairs).one They can be generally 'in-letters' towards the Secretary of Condition for your Southern Section from envoys to France, as well as some despatches from British agents at Marseille, Bordeaux, Lille, Bayonne, and other centres. There are plenty of draft replies with the Secretary of Point out, and numerous petitions, royal letters, memoranda, and printed papers. The sequence concludes with miscellaneous supplementary papers, the vast majority of which might be a lot more correctly catalogued somewhere else.

The many years 1714-82 have been on a regular basis determined by historians as Main decades of the next Hundred Many years' War (1689–1815) involving the two powers, but the picture is a lot more difficult than to start with seems. 1714-forty four had been officially several years of peace with Britain and France allied (1716-31) by Southern Secretary of Point out, James Stanhope plus the French Councillor of Point out, Guillaume Dubois to benefit each other's unstable dynasties, as well as the arrangement was nurtured into the 1730s because of the British Prime Minister, Robert Walpole and French Chief Minister, Cardinal Fleury Even with escalating opposition at your home. Peace was restored in 1748 and endured (officially) till 1756 along with the outbreak on the 7 Yrs' War. So, outside of 68 a long time in complete, only 17 were several years of Anglo-French hostilities when one another's Reps had been withdrawn from Paris and London. That is something of an accomplishment when one particular considers that the rooted antipathy to your French 'other', that 'sullen hatred of France and an Just about morbid suspicion of all her intentions' has long been firmly established as the default setting for elite and preferred opinion alike in Georgian Britain.
